Computer Vision: Algorithms and Applications (Texts in by Richard Szeliski

By Richard Szeliski

People understand the third-dimensional constitution of the area with obvious ease. in spite of the fact that, regardless of all the fresh advances in computing device imaginative and prescient learn, the dream of getting a working laptop or computer interpret a picture on the similar point as a two-year outdated continues to be elusive. Why is laptop imaginative and prescient this type of difficult challenge and what's the present kingdom of the art?

Computer imaginative and prescient: Algorithms and purposes explores the diversity of strategies generic to investigate and interpret photos. It additionally describes demanding real-world functions the place imaginative and prescient is being effectively used, either for specialised functions comparable to scientific imaging, and for enjoyable, consumer-level projects resembling photo enhancing and sewing, which scholars can practice to their very own own photographs and videos.

More than simply a resource of “recipes,” this exceedingly authoritative and entire textbook/reference additionally takes a systematic method of easy imaginative and prescient difficulties, formulating actual types of the imaging approach ahead of inverting them to provide descriptions of a scene. those difficulties also are analyzed utilizing statistical versions and solved utilizing rigorous engineering techniques

Topics and features:
* dependent to aid lively curricula and project-oriented classes, with assistance within the advent for utilizing the publication in numerous personalized courses
* offers routines on the finish of every bankruptcy with a heavy emphasis on checking out algorithms and containing quite a few feedback for small mid-term projects
* offers extra fabric and extra specified mathematical themes within the Appendices, which disguise linear algebra, numerical ideas, and Bayesian estimation theory
* indicates extra interpreting on the finish of every bankruptcy, together with the most recent study in each one sub-field, as well as an entire Bibliography on the finish of the book
* offers supplementary path fabric for college students on the linked web site, http://szeliski.org/Book/

Suitable for an upper-level undergraduate or graduate-level path in machine technological know-how or engineering, this textbook makes a speciality of simple strategies that paintings below real-world stipulations and encourages scholars to push their inventive barriers. Its layout and exposition additionally make it eminently appropriate as a different connection with the elemental suggestions and present learn literature in laptop imaginative and prescient.

Show description

Read or Download Computer Vision: Algorithms and Applications (Texts in Computer Science) PDF

Similar algorithms books

Methods in Algorithmic Analysis

Explores the influence of the research of Algorithms on Many parts inside and past desktop Science
A versatile, interactive instructing structure improved by way of a wide collection of examples and exercises

Developed from the author’s personal graduate-level direction, equipment in Algorithmic research provides a number of theories, suggestions, and techniques used for reading algorithms. It exposes scholars to mathematical recommendations and strategies which are sensible and correct to theoretical facets of machine science.

After introducing easy mathematical and combinatorial tools, the textual content makes a speciality of a variety of elements of chance, together with finite units, random variables, distributions, Bayes’ theorem, and Chebyshev inequality. It explores the function of recurrences in computing device technological know-how, numerical research, engineering, and discrete arithmetic functions. the writer then describes the robust instrument of producing features, that is verified in enumeration difficulties, reminiscent of probabilistic algorithms, compositions and walls of integers, and shuffling. He additionally discusses the symbolic procedure, the primary of inclusion and exclusion, and its purposes. The booklet is going directly to convey how strings could be manipulated and counted, how the finite nation computer and Markov chains will help clear up probabilistic and combinatorial difficulties, the right way to derive asymptotic effects, and the way convergence and singularities play major roles in deducing asymptotic info from producing features. the ultimate bankruptcy offers the definitions and homes of the mathematical infrastructure had to accommodate producing functions.

Accompanied by means of greater than 1,000 examples and routines, this accomplished, classroom-tested textual content develops students’ realizing of the mathematical method in the back of the research of algorithms. It emphasizes the real relation among non-stop (classical) arithmetic and discrete arithmetic, that is the foundation of laptop technology.

The Art of Computer Programming, Volume 1, Fascicle 1: MMIX -- A RISC Computer for the New Millennium

Ultimately, after a wait of greater than thirty-five years, the 1st a part of quantity four is ultimately prepared for e-book. try out the boxed set that brings jointly Volumes 1 - 4A in a single stylish case, and gives the consumer a $50 off the cost of procuring the 4 volumes separately.   The paintings of desktop Programming, Volumes 1-4A Boxed Set, 3/e  ISBN: 0321751043    artwork of machine Programming, quantity 1, Fascicle 1, The: MMIX -- A RISC machine for the hot Millennium   This multivolume paintings at the research of algorithms has lengthy been well-known because the definitive description of classical machine technological know-how.

Knowledge Acquisition: Approaches, Algorithms and Applications: Pacific Rim Knowledge Acquisition Workshop, PKAW 2008, Hanoi, Vietnam, December 15-16, 2008, Revised Selected Papers

This ebook constitutes the completely refereed post-workshop lawsuits of the 2008 Pacific Rim wisdom Acquisition Workshop, PKAW 2008, held in Hanoi, Vietnam, in December 2008 as a part of tenth Pacific Rim foreign convention on synthetic Intelligence, PRICAI 2008. The 20 revised papers awarded have been conscientiously reviewed and chosen from fifty seven submissions and went via rounds of reviewing and development.

Additional resources for Computer Vision: Algorithms and Applications (Texts in Computer Science)

Example text

1 A few components of the image formation process: (a) perspective projection; (b) light scattering when hitting a surface; (c) lens optics; (d) Bayer color filter array. 1 Geometric primitives and transformations Before we can intelligently analyze and manipulate images, we need to establish a vocabulary for describing the geometry of a scene. We also need to understand the image formation process that produced a particular image given a set of lighting conditions, scene geometry, surface properties, and camera optics.

3. 5). To support the book’s use as a textbook, the appendices and associated Web site contain more detailed mathematical topics and additional material. Appendix A covers linear algebra and numerical techniques, including matrix algebra, least squares, and iterative techniques. Appendix B covers Bayesian estimation theory, including maximum likelihood estimation, robust statistics, Markov random fields, and uncertainty modeling. Appendix C describes the supplementary material available to complement this book, including images and data sets, pointers to software, course slides, and an on-line bibliography.

1 A few components of the image formation process: (a) perspective projection; (b) light scattering when hitting a surface; (c) lens optics; (d) Bayer color filter array. 1 Geometric primitives and transformations Before we can intelligently analyze and manipulate images, we need to establish a vocabulary for describing the geometry of a scene. We also need to understand the image formation process that produced a particular image given a set of lighting conditions, scene geometry, surface properties, and camera optics.

Download PDF sample

Rated 4.91 of 5 – based on 42 votes